The pattern is always the same: the project starts, a wall comes down, suspect board appears, work stops. Now the programme carries an emergency survey, analysis turnaround, a licensed removal mobilised at short notice, and every following trade re-booked — plus a possible
contamination clean-up if the material was smashed before anyone recognised it. Against that, a domestic R&D survey typically costs a few hundred pounds and returns in days. It is the cheapest insurance on the whole project.
